Israeli attorney Hanna Kaufman has her beliefs challenged when she is appointed to the defense of Selim Bakri. Kaufman, who was born in the United States to survivors of the Holocaust, has always accepted Israel's right to exist. But she bears witness to some of the costs of its sovereignty when she meets Bakri, a dispossessed Palestinian man facing serious criminal charges who wants the same thing as his supposed enemies: to reclaim his family home.


Main Cast: Jill Clayburgh, Jean Yanne, Gabriel Byrne, David Clennon, Shimon Finkel, Oded Kotler, Michal Bat-Adam, Dafna Levy, Dan Muggia, Robert Sommer

Director: Costa-Gavras

Writers: Franco Solinas, Costa-Gavras

Editor: Françoise Bonnot

Cinematographer: Ricardo Aronovich
